The Yaesu VX-6R is a compact, military-spec tri-band amateur radio transceiver offering robust 5W output on 2m and 70cm bands, plus 1.5W on 222 MHz. Waterproof and submersible to JIS7 standards, it covers an extensive 0.5-999 MHz receive range including AM/FM, weather, marine, and emergency frequencies. Equipped with smart features like ARTS auto-range alerts, multiple power modes, and a 1250mAh Li-ion battery, it’s engineered for professionals and outdoor enthusiasts demanding reliable, versatile communication in any environment.

I've had this radio for a bit over a month. It's very small for what it does and very solidly built. A hunting buddy and I decided to get our HAM licenses and these radios for more reliable service versus GMSR radios when in the field. These radios will easily go into a pocket. We have not yet had the opportunity to test them under hunting conditions but we have tested them in town with simplex operation and were able to clearly communicate when we were both outside (not inside houses or automobiles) between our homes which are 2.85 miles straight line in a retail/suburban environment (homes, some open land, numerous single story businesses, power lines, traffic etc.). They are clear and easy to understand. I do recommend getting the cable and programing software for it. The radio can be a bit intimidating when looking to program it because most of the keys use more than one function. Programing with the cable and software is very simple using a spreadsheet type entry. Update Nov 2016: My buddy and I used these on a recent hunt in Colorado, usually separated by trees and hills and they worked great. Every time we called each other we had good reception. These radios are not cheap but they were money well spent. They worked great. Reminder that you do need a HAM license for these radios. Doug KG5KVZ

I had made a complaint in error I’m trying to erase it I misunderstood an yaesu order I thought I received the wrong product but actually Yaesu issues the product manual for European version yaesu vx-6r/e for their North American version vx-6r but yaesu doesn’t clarify it on the cover of their manual for the transceiver. So I thought I receive the European version since the manual indicated it was for the European version, but actually they issue one manual for both versions but only print the model number for the European version on the instruction manual and don’t clarify it on the instruction manual. It was not until I looked at the transceiver itself that realized that I did not receive the wrong one I received the correct one and I apologize to the vendor! I was surprised Yaesu which simply not issue an instruction manual separately for the north of American version vx-6r and the European version vx-6r/e. The instruction manual says dual band transceiver for the North American version but actually it’s a triband transceiver but the manual states dual band transceiver because they were too cheap to make a separate instruction manual for the dual band and the tri-band.
